Hi all

I've got a WBA 11-ss bill validator  in an S+ upright that I know very little about. I know that it will need to be updated since its Canadian but I didn't want to go through that trouble until I knew it was at least working. It currently doesn't make any noise at all when you turn on the machine. I checked in the menu to make sure the bill validator was enabled (thanks to this website), I checked the dip switches to make sure they are all set to off (up). I took it apart and cleaned it and made sure it wasn't seized up. I'm getting two red solid lights right beside the dip switches that never change.

Thats about as far as my troubleshooting has gotten on this thing. I'll get some pictures up soon but I wanted to see if anyone had any general troubleshooting things I should be aware of to see what is going on. It never tries to cycle on and it obviously never tries to take in any money at that point either.

You probably don't have a Canadian Head on it (WBA-20-21-22-23) if you have a WBA-10-11-12-13 Head on it then you just need to change the Eprom to US, this is a continuing problem from games that come out of the Ohio area, they change the head as the Canadian head was more valuable and put a US head on but don't change the software, there has to be many threads on here about the same issue from years ago

Is the DBV even hooked up to power?  There's a power supply that is specifically for the WBA validator.  Here is a picture of mine.  It hangs to the left of the WBA cage and it plugs into the system via a BIG molex connector and the the WBA is connected to it through 2 small harnesses.  The WBA power supply has the two cables coming out of it.  One goes into the big molex connector into the S+ mainboard, the other one splits up into 3 2-5 pin harnesses that plug into the WBA itself and to the Insert bill light.

He's getting the 2 red lights next to the dip switches, so there has to be power from somewhere. I'd find someone who's got a current program chip for the board on the underside of the transport. If the machine can't justify a match between the head and transport software it won't cycle for lack of software recognition
